Question

Which type of radioactive decay results in an increase in the atomic number of the parent nucleus by one, while keeping the mass number unchanged?

The correct answer is

Beta-minus decay

In beta-minus decay, a neutron in the nucleus converts into a proton, an electron, and an antineutrino. This increases the atomic number by one while the mass number stays the same, since the total number of nucleons remains unchanged.
